First, make sure you don't have any "frowny faces" anywhere...you must have full police, fire and health coverage in all of your residential properties. Second, add some of the extended services to your city. I did Transportation first. You need to buy the "Department of Transportation" first and then use KEYS to add a bus terminal, etc... to your city. You will find that the areas with these extra services have a higher property value.
Add the Education Department and then the schools, library, colleges too...your SIMS need an education. The more educated SIMS use less water, produce less waste, fewer traffic jams and crime. The more "services" you have the higher the property value. You can view the land value by pressing the residential icon and then choose the other icons below it. The darker the blue and orange, the higher the value.
I built up my city with the brick buildings and "bulldozed" them one at a time when the land value was high - replacing them with new residential buildings...they became the glass skycrapers.
You can't build the Fusion Power plant without the university.
